Summary: | Accurately separate the TLD from the registered domain and subdomains of a URL |
Description: | Accurately separate the TLD from the registered domain and subdomains of a URL, using the Public Suffix List. By default, this includes the public ICANN TLDs and their exceptions. You can optionally support the Public Suffix List's private domains as well. This is the Python 3 version of the package. |
